?BREAKING: Glynn issues Armageddon scenario claiming 200,000 people will have covid in December if the trajectory remains the same




Dr Ronan Glynn, Ireland’s Deputy Chief Medical Officer spoke to Virgin Media today and gave a truly dire scenario.

Glynn said that there’ll 200,000 covid cases next month unless the current trajectory of the disease has changed.

The Deputy chief medical officer says breaks on this scale are preventable but can potentially translate into up to 4,000 people in hospital with covid-19.

Glynn said that that’s what the modelling is saying, the date is very clear. We don’t need the modelling to look at the present situation we have over 600 people in hospital and seeing 75 new people each day with covid-19.
